I really want to like this place because we don’t have any other Greek restaurants around us, so I was excited to see a Spiro’s location open up here. We’ve eaten there 5 to 6 times now, both dine in and take out, trying different items. The food is just so-so and often inconsistent in its presentation. The potatoes have been fine, then undercooked, then over greasy. The spanakopita has been fine and then burnt or too dry. Same with the falafels. And for some reason this time my chicken pecan cranberry wrap had bacon bits in it today even though that’s not listed as an ingredient. If it was, I would’ve left it off. The side Greek salad when dining in is plentiful, but for take out, it’s mainly lettuce (see pic) with one cherry tomato, one cucumber slice, 2 olives and a pepper with a scattering of feta. For the price point, it’s just not worth it. It’s Greek fast food, so it should be priced lower, or they need to work with their kitchen to get things right every time.

We had an excellent early lunch at Spiro’s Tavern. Brandon was our server and he was fantastic — friendly, attentive, and knowledgeable about the menu. The food was absolutely delicious: I had the gyro, and we also tried the lemon rice soup, which was outstanding. Everything tasted fresh and homemade, with generous portion sizes that left us full but still wanting to come back for more. Prices were very reasonable for the quality and amount of food. The restaurant itself is spotless, nicely decorated, and has a cozy, welcoming vibe. Highly recommend!
